What is habitat chdo agreement?
The Habitat CHDO agreement is a contract between a Community Housing Development Organization (CHDO) and a Habitat for Humanity affiliate, outlining their partnership in constructing affordable housing.
Who is required to file habitat chdo agreement?
Habitat for Humanity affiliate and a Community Housing Development Organization (CHDO) are required to file the habitat CHDO agreement.
How to fill out habitat chdo agreement?
The habitat CHDO agreement can be filled out by both parties involved by providing necessary information such as project details, timeline, responsibilities, and funding sources.
What is the purpose of habitat chdo agreement?
The purpose of the Habitat CHDO agreement is to establish a formal partnership between a Habitat for Humanity affiliate and a CHDO to collaborate on affordable housing projects.
What information must be reported on habitat chdo agreement?
The habitat CHDO agreement must report project scope, budget, funding sources, construction timeline, responsibilities of each party, and overall project goals.
